The beginning of our story dates back to the 1950s when Attilio Tosatto founded what, until yesterday, was Green Fruit, and from now on will be TeraBona: Tosatto Attilio prodotti ortofrutticoli.
A company that was already looking to the future through the eyes of someone who believed in the value of the land, supporting the work of farmers who cultivate it with dedication.

At the Tosatto Attilio, an almost exclusively family-run business, the first employees join helping to shape, name, and enhance the quality of the work.
Shipments extend beyond the Veneto region, reaching Milan— a springboard for the pioneers of Radicchio di Treviso exports overseas.

During the 1990s, Andrea and Chiara navigated the first generational transition, expanding and innovating the product range, broadening the market reach, and laying the foundation for the certifications that now distinguish our products.

From HACCP to our first certification, the step was clear and decisive—quality has always been essential to our supply chain.
This marked the beginning of a long and steady journey toward continuous improvement.

In 1996, Attilio and the young Andrea became founding members of the Consortium for the Protection and Promotion of Radicchio Rosso di Treviso and Variegato di Castelfranco IGP.

"L’Azienda Agricola" was born, thanks to Chiara’s constant dedication, in 20 years our production chain has grown and solidified .
Today, Chiara still continues to passionately commit to this essential work, leading research and the evolution of our agricultural techniques.

The company undergoes a decisive shift.
With a new administrative strength and a structured management control system, the entrepreneurial vision evolves towards a more organized and efficient approach.
It’s the moment when the foundations are laid for a management model inspired by industrial practices, while remaining deeply connected to quality and agricultural identity.
This change was essential for growth, innovation, and to tackle the challenges of an increasingly complex market.

Fourth generation.
We speak many languages, digitalize business processes, modernize management control and do business in a new way.
New skills come on board.
Marco and Giorgia join the team.

TeraBona is born!
The natural evolution of the Tosatto supply chain, which for over twenty years has been working to shorten the gap between producers and consumers, giving proper value to the work of agricultural businesses.
A step forward driven by quality, transparency, and continuity with the principles that have always guided us.

Our products

Among the most representative products we find the entire Radicchio family: Rosso di Treviso PGI - Late and Early, Variegated Castelfranco PGI and Tondo Rosso di Chioggia PGI.

Over the years, varietal renewal and a lot of experimentation we have completed the range: the Radicchio Rosa and different varieties of grumolo, Viola and Selvatico, color the winter tables throughout Europe.


Not just cold and Radicchio: our red heart is shared with the most desired summer fruit, the cherry!

Together with Blueberries, Asparagus, Sweet Potatoes, Pumpkins and Courgettes, they are part of a wider range of high-quality products, grown and marketed under the Tosatto brand by our consortium.
